Daphne axillaris (Merr. & Chun) Chun & Wei

Description

provided by eFloras
Shrubs 2-5 m tall. Branches pale yellowish green, turning grayish brown, sparsely brown appressed pubescent. Leaves alternate; petiole 4-7 mm, appressed pubescent; leaf blade shiny green adaxially, paler abaxially, oblong to elliptic, 5-12 × (1.5-)2-4.5 cm, papery or subleathery, both surfaces glabrous or midrib sometimes sparsely pubescent abaxially, base broadly cuneate, apex caudate-acuminate; veins 8-10 pairs. Inflorescences axillary, 2-4(-8)-flowered; peduncle 1-2 mm; bracts absent. Pedicel absent. Calyx white; tube cylindric, 6-10 mm, exterior pubescent; lobes 5, ovate, 2.5-3 mm, apex obtuse. Stamens 10, lower whorl inserted at middle of calyx tube, upper whorl just below lobes; filaments short; anthers oblong, ca. 1.5 mm; upper ones partly exserted from calyx tube. Disk annular, pubescent, entire. Ovary ovoid, ca. 2.5 mm, densely pilose; style short; stigma capitate or shallowly discoid. Drupe black or purple, narrowly ovoid, 8-10 mm, puberulous. Fl. May-Jun, fr. Aug-Oct.
